I just placed an order for a Tesla not long ago and am particularly concerned about the matching progress, afraid of missing out on any good news. The most straightforward method is to download the Tesla App, log in with your account, and check the order status bar on the homepage, which displays your matching progress. Clicking into it will show real-time updates, such as 'Vehicle in Preparation' or 'Assigned.' If the App doesn't respond, don't panic—you can also log into your MyTesla account on the Tesla official website to check. I once encountered a delay and simply messaged my sales advisor or called customer service; they helped refresh the status for me. By the way, make sure your email is properly linked, as Tesla will automatically send notification emails to alert you of progress changes. This process usually takes a few weeks to a month, so I recommend checking once a day without too much anxiety. Once matched, the App will prompt you to schedule a delivery time. Preparing your documents in advance makes things much smoother. I really like this automated approach—it saves a lot of hassle.

What Causes Wavy Patterns on Car Glass?

Wavy patterns on car glass refer to continuous undulations visible on the glass surface, which can sometimes be felt by touch in severe cases. There are primarily four reasons for this phenomenon: 1. Furnace Temperature: Excessive temperature or prolonged heating time in the tempering furnace. This can be resolved by adjusting tempering process parameters, reducing the heating temperature or shortening the heating time. 2. Roller Deformation: Bent or deformed rollers, or individual rollers exceeding diameter/height specifications. This can be fixed by replacing or adjusting roller height. 3. Roller Rotation: Slow rotation or transmission speed of rollers. The solution is to appropriately increase roller rotation or transmission speed. 4. Cooling Process: During the tempering cooling phase, glass makes reciprocating movements on the roller bed of the furnace's cooling device. If the rapid cooling temperature is too high or air pressure too low during this stage, it can cause wavy bending of the glass surface. In such cases, furnace temperature and heating time should be promptly reduced.

What is the small iron block on the car hub?

The small iron block on the car hub is a wheel balancing weight. Its function is introduced as follows: The wheel balancing weight is a counterweight component installed on the wheel of the vehicle. Uneven mass distribution will affect the stability of the rotating object. The higher the rotational speed, the greater the vibration will be. The function of the balancing weight is to minimize the mass difference of the wheel to achieve a relatively balanced state. The introduction of tire dynamic balance is as follows: The wheel of a car is a whole composed of the tire and the hub. However, due to manufacturing reasons, the mass distribution of each part of this whole cannot be very uniform. When the car wheel rotates at high speed, it will form a dynamic imbalance state, causing the wheel to shake and the steering wheel to vibrate during driving. To avoid this phenomenon or eliminate the already occurred phenomenon, it is necessary to correct the balance of each edge part of the wheel by adding counterweights under dynamic conditions. This correction process is commonly known as dynamic balancing.
